Mole_Toonfan Posted September 26, 2012 Share Posted September 26, 2012 Depends on how you play and what sort of team you are tbh..... Bayern, Barca, Madrid etc etc don't really have a Tiote either and nor do majority of the top teams. If you play posession heavy then midfielders with good distribution, intelligent positioning etc etc then destroyers are not that important in fact they can be a hindrance. Tiote works so well for us because of our style of play but if we developed a style of play that was possession heavy then Anita could do the job just as well. Mole_Toonfan Posted September 26, 2012 Share Posted September 26, 2012 I think Real and Barca do sort of have that role but it's done by CBs instead, Pepe and Puyol seem that sort of player, play high up pitch when needed, great in possession but break up play too. Aye you do need someone to break up play but not what i meant, if your more possession dominant then you don't need a rampant bull dog to blow out fires like Tiote does, having DM's who just constantly intercept passes due to excellent positioning is just as effective. At end of day it all depends on what type of team you are, for us Tiote is probably about as perfect as it gets but for teams that are dominant with possession then he probably would'nt be as effective as he gives the ball away a lot. Still break play up but doing it in a quieter fashion, for example Barry did an impeccable job at this for City last year. Link to post Share on other sites More sharing options...
